public YearEndProcessListCommandHandler(
     ILogger <YearEndProcessListCommandHandler> logger,
     IIdentityService identityService,
     IUnitOfWork unitOfWork,
     IYearEndProcessRepository yearEndProcessRepository,
     IAuthorizationService authorizationService,
     IMapper mapper,
     IAccountingSetUpQueries accountingSetUpQueries,
     IProcessMessageService processMessageService,
     IYearEndProcessQueries yearEndProcessQueries)
 {
     _yearEndProcessRepository = yearEndProcessRepository ?? throw new ArgumentNullException(nameof(yearEndProcessRepository));
     _yearEndProcessQueries    = yearEndProcessQueries ?? throw new ArgumentNullException(nameof(yearEndProcessQueries));
     _authorizationService     = authorizationService ?? throw new ArgumentNullException(nameof(authorizationService));
     _unitOfWork             = unitOfWork ?? throw new ArgumentNullException(nameof(unitOfWork));
     _logger                 = logger ?? throw new ArgumentNullException(nameof(logger));
     _mapper                 = mapper;
     _accountingSetUpQueries = accountingSetUpQueries;
     _identityService        = identityService ?? throw new ArgumentNullException(nameof(identityService));
     _processMessageService  = processMessageService;
 }
Ejemplo n.º 2
0
 public YearEndProcessController(IMediator mediator, IYearEndProcessQueries yearEndProcessQueries)
 {
     _mediator = mediator;
     _yearEndProcessQueries = yearEndProcessQueries;
 }